define salvaged

hi, i just recently got into an accident. fortunately, my friend and i are fine. i dont believe there is any engine damage but there might be some frame damage. i was wondering, would my car be considered salvaged? what excactly makes a car salvaged? thanks,

when the insurance company deems it too expensive to be fix than what the car is worth..

so you could own a $5000 car with $4000 damage and you reported to your insurance company and now its salvage..

or you could own a $5000 car with $7000 worth of damage then fix it yourself without reporting it.. and its NOT considered salvage

Usually when the cost of repairing the car exceeds 75% of the total value of the car in is deemed a total lose.
